热门标签 | HotTags
hashmap 最新开发笔记
  • staticclassNode<K,V>implementsMap.Entry<K,V>{这个类就是键值对的实现类,实现了Map接口的内部接口E ... [详细]
    蜡笔小新   2023-05-17 23:48:36
  • 【Java基础】HashMap 源码探究
    【Java基础】HashMap源码探究-经常使用Java的HashMap,但你有了解过其内部的实现原理么?数据是如何存储的?哈希冲突是如何处理的?本篇文章将带你深入源码探究Hash ... [详细]
    蜡笔小新   2023-05-17 23:31:32
  • 遍历HashMap的最佳方法@(JAVA)[java]stackoverflow上推荐的遍历hashMap的最佳方法:详见github上的代码。packageorg.ljh.jav ... [详细]
    蜡笔小新   2023-05-17 22:45:18
  • 面试的时候经常会遇见诸如:“java中的HashMap是怎么工作的”,“HashMap的get和put内部的工作原理”这样的问题。本文将用一个简单的例子来解释下HashMap内部的工作原理。每当 ... [详细]
    蜡笔小新   2023-05-17 22:25:11
  • 含义:HashMap是基于哈希表的Map接口的非同步实现。允许使用null值和null键。此类不保证映射的顺序,特别是它不保证该顺序恒久不变。数据结构:HashMap实际上是一个“链表散列”的数据结构 ... [详细]
    蜡笔小新   2023-05-17 21:59:38
  • 系统中在用hashmap作为缓存,所以不得不考虑一些因素:多线程并发,最大容量,性能,以及与redis,EhCache等的优劣比较1、容量的问题:源码中,HashMap的最大容量为1<<3 ... [详细]
    蜡笔小新   2023-05-17 21:37:31
  • 1、Hashmap类图结构HashMap继承于AbstractMap,实现了Map,Cloneable,Serializable接口2、HashMap数据结构HashMap是使用数 ... [详细]
    蜡笔小新   2023-05-17 20:52:39
  • 看了下JAVA里面有HashMap、Hashtable、HashSet三种hash集合的实现源码,这里总结下,理解错误的地方还望指正HashMap和Hashtable的区别HashSet和HashMa ... [详细]
    蜡笔小新   2023-05-17 20:32:53
  • putIfAbsent源代码publicVputIfAbsent(Kkey,Vvalue){Segment<K,V>s;if ... [详细]
    蜡笔小新   2023-05-17 20:27:26
  • 在《EffectiveJava》一书中第六条,消除陈旧对象时,提到了weakHashMap,看了下还是适用的,即在我们使用短时间内就过期的缓存时最好使用weakHashMap,它包含了一个自动调用的 ... [详细]
    蜡笔小新   2023-05-17 20:13:03
  • 说起HashMap的强大之处,就是其内部使用了哈希算法和链表算法,充分利用好加载因子的强大推动,使得在时间和空间上的成本寻求一种折中,其内部元素在存储和提取不仅可以充分利用好HashMap初始化的空间 ... [详细]
    蜡笔小新   2023-05-17 19:51:31
  • ConcurrentHashMap的实现原理与使用传统的HashMap不是线程安全的,所以多线程进行put()和get()操作的时候可能会引发问题.还有一个叫做HashTable的 ... [详细]
    蜡笔小新   2023-05-17 19:33:42
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有